ONDO's Innovative Move
Now, let's talk about ONDO, a DeFi token that's making waves. ONDO has recently enabled a unique feature: allowing traders to use tokenized stocks as collateral for perpetual futures positions. This innovation is a game-changer, as it eliminates the need for selling stocks or using stablecoins.
From my perspective, this move by ONDO showcases the potential for cryptocurrencies to integrate with traditional financial instruments in innovative ways. It's a step towards bridging the gap between the crypto world and traditional markets, which could have significant implications for the future of finance.
GRAM's Wallet Announcement
GRAM, another altcoin, is also making headlines with its plans to launch a native, non-custodial wallet. This development is significant as it enhances user control and security. GRAM's founder, Pavel Durov, has always emphasized the importance of user privacy and control, and this move aligns perfectly with that vision.
The technical analysis suggests that GRAM is still in a bearish trend, but the recent gains indicate a potential shift. A decisive close above certain key levels could signal a stronger recovery.
